为凸显标准在日常生活中所起到的重要作用,美国国家标准学会(ANSI)发布了多种多样标准举措的小册子,手册中归纳了全球和各国通用的一些标准,其中很多被ANSI成员及其认定的标准制定组织执行。截取最新的两条如下:
一、便携式音频设备的通用互连
在技术专家看来,“便携式音频设备”一词涵盖广泛,它泛指一切可以来回播放录音带或录像带的手持式电子设备。简称PMP,具有多媒体播放功能,因其功能强大,一度非常流行。人们用它阅读电子书、制作相册,收听播客、已下载好的音乐以及调频广播。随着市场对PMP设备需求的增加,消费者和行业人员越加频繁地使用PMP设备。
新修订的标准为CTA 2017-A-2010 (R2016 便携式音频设备通用互连(之前称作ANSI/CEA-2017-A),该标准规定了设备接头(连接器/连接线)的电气特性和机械特性,众所周知,设备接线往往用于实现家中或车中多媒体系统与手持式设备之间的音频、高清视频、高速USB以及伴随而来的元数据信号、控制信号和电源之间的传输。
该标准由消费者技术协会(Consumer Technology Association (CTA))制定,内容包括对旧版ANSI/CTA-2017标准的改动。应用旧版标准的连接器或设备将与使用新版标准的连接器和设备产生不兼容现象。
消费者技术协会是ANSI的成员,是得到ANSI认可的标准制定组织。作为动态技术行业的推动者,CTA加速了经济增长。CTA通过行业调查,对其成员进行标准化教育;同时通过制定行业标准形成整体性产业。
二、制冷系统及制冷剂命名分类安全标准
美国加热冷冻及空调工程师协会(ASHRAE)发布报告称,由其编制的冷冻剂分类列表上共有160余种冷冻剂,并且随着行业对新式冷冻剂的需求,这一列表将不断扩大。 ASHRAE 15-2016标准和ASHRAE 34-2016 标准 是美国制冷体系及制冷剂分类和命名安全标准。ASHRAE 34-2016标准为冷冻剂的命名和分类(根据冷冻剂的可燃性和毒性)提供了一个较便捷的方法。而15-2016标准规定了冷冻设备的操作流程。这两项标准均由ASHRAE制定。作为ANSI的成员和冷冻剂制定管理机构,ASHRAE是一个致力于通过可持续性技术改善环境、为人类谋福利的全球性组织。协会及其56000余名成员致力于研发清洁制冷系统、提高资源利用效率,改善室内空气质量。根据协会发布的报告我们可知,不断变化的社会需求呼吁研发和使用新式制冷剂。
Voluntary Standards Cover the Spectrum: from Interconnection for Portable Media Players to Refrigeration Systems
In an effort to communicate the vital role that standards play in daily life, the American National Standards Institute (ANSI) publishes snapshots of the diverse standards initiatives undertaken in the global and national standards arena, many of which are performed by ANSI members and ANSI-accredited standards developers. Two of the latest selections follow:
Common Interconnection for Portable Media Players
Technical experts describe “portable media player” as an umbrella term for a variety of handheld devices that play back audio, video, or both. Often abbreviated as PMPs, these popular consumer devices have a range of abilities and, due to multimedia playback capabilities, are often used by consumers to read e-books, to organize photo albums, and to access stored music, podcasts, and FM radio. As the demand for PMP interconnectivity rises, so do the possibilities for the consumers and industries that utilize these devices on a regular basis.
The revised standard CTA 2017-A-2010 (R2016), Common Interconnection for Portable Media Players(formerly known as ANSI/CEA-2017-A), defines electrical and mechanical properties for a connector that will pass audio, high definition video, high speed/superspeed Universal Serial Bus (USB) and associated metadata signals, control signals, and power between portable electronic devices and in-home and in-vehicle audio/video systems.
Developed by the Consumer Technology Association (CTA), CTA-2017-A includes significant changes from ANSI/CTA-2017. Connectors and devices implemented using CTA-2017-A may not be compatible with those that use ANSI/CTA-2017.
CTA is an ANSI member and accredited standards developer. As a catalyst to the dynamic technology industry, the Consumer Technology Association (CTA) accelerates growth and progress for the fast-paced economy. With leading market research, CTA educates members, and by establishing standards, CTA shapes the industry at large.
Safety Standard for Refrigeration Systems and Designation and Classification of Refrigerants
More than 160 refrigerants are maintained under the American Society of Heating, Refrigerating and Air-Conditioning Engineers (ASHRAE’s) refrigerant classification standard, and this list continues to grow as the industry’s need for new refrigerants surges, the organization reports. Within the ASHRAE Standard 15-2016/ASHRAE Standard 34-2016 package, Safety Standard for Refrigeration Systems and Designation and Classification of Refrigerants, Standard 34 describes a shorthand way of naming refrigerants and assigns safety classifications based on toxicity and flammability data. Standard 15 establishes procedures for operating equipment and systems when using those refrigerants. ASHRAE offers the standards as a set.
ASHRAE, an ANSI member and audited designator, is a global society advancing human well-being through sustainable technology for the built environment. The Society and its more than 56,000 members worldwide focus on building systems, energy efficiency, indoor air quality, refrigeration and sustainability. It reports how the changing needs of society are creating requirements for new refrigerants to be developed and used.
